Newsgroup
Archives
If your mind is boggling at the thought of all that
genealogical information being spread around, and you're worrying how
you are to ever keep up with the newsgroups (let alone your off-line
life), then rest your brain. Many newsgroups now have archives where
all the messages are stored and are available for searching. Using sites
such as DejaNews (a newsgroup archive search engine) or the genealogy
newsgroup archive at Rootsweb, you can easily conduct a search for that
missing cousin, book name, archive address -- in short, search for any
text mentioned in any message posted to that newsgroup (some newsgroup
archives are updated more frequently than others).
Where do you find these gold mines of information?
The good folk at Rootsweb recently arranged searchable archives of the
following newsgroups:
- fr.rec.genealogie
- soc.genealogy.african
- soc.genealogy.computing
- soc.genealogy.french
- soc.genealogy.german
- soc.genealogy.medieval
- soc.genealogy.methods
- soc.genealogy.misc
- soc.genealogy.slavic
- soc.genealogy.surnames
- soc.genealogy.uk+ireland
- soc.genealogy.west-indies
Dejanews has archives for all Usenet newsgroups. You
can search recent or older messages, and an advanced search feature
allows you to search by keyword, subject, author, or newsgroup. Dejanews
can be found at http://www.dejanews.com
